Linda Wareham, 77, was walking her dog across the entrance of a petrol station on Hagley Road in Oldswinford when she was struck by Joan Barwick on April 17 last year. Barwick, then aged 94, failed to pay attention as she turned onto the forecourt, resulting in the collision.</description></item></channel></rss>
